  • I wouldn't say that offenbach's hoffmann is a comic opera ... the poor man is living a drama throughout the whole opera.

  • opera-comique does not mean that the subject is funny while all the opera speaks about dramas.

    In music, the Contes of Hoffmann are named opera-comique because there are spoken dialogues.

    There are the operas, the operas- comiques, the baroque operas, the operettas...
